RGS Awarded $26M Contract to Support the Director Navy Staff Chief Information Officer

ARLINGTON, Va., March 14 /PRNewswire/ -- RGS Associates, a leading change management consulting company focused on supporting Federal Government Agencies, has been awarded a five year contract to provide information technology and change management services across the Chief of Naval Operations (CNO) Staff. The CNO Staff Chief Information Officer (CIO) Support contract for Programmatic, Business Process Management & Technical Support is valued at over $26 million over five years if all options are exercised.

RGS will provide business process analysis, migration planning, portfolio management, knowledge and records management, and strategic planning services for the OPNAV Director of Navy Staff (DNS) CIO. This contract will support the DNS CIO organization in its leadership role at Navy headquarters to leverage information technology in the transformation of the department. RGS will support the Navy in applying the maturing Navy Marine Corps Intranet (NMCI) infrastructure to effectively reduce legacy applications, develop and deploy enterprise business solutions, and improve corporate business processes across the CNO staff.

"This contract award is an affirmation of the tremendous work the RGS staff has done across the Navy," stated Fred Raley, RGS Program Manager for the project. "RGS has supported dozens of Navy projects over our 20 year history for customers such as the Naval Sea Systems Command (NAVSEA), Commander Naval Installations (CNI), Navy Logistics and Readiness Directorate (OPNAV N4), and the Sea Enterprise project." RGS President Tom McMahon believes, "this award is a testament to the fact that our change management business model and super pleasing our clients is valued in the federal market. This award provides a platform to continue our growth."

Virtual Workgroup Technologies, CACI International and Competitive Innovations, LLC are partners to RGS for this effort.

About RGS

RGS, headquartered in Arlington, VA, is a professional services firm focused on helping federal agencies transform their business operations. For the past 20 years, RGS has helped their clients solve tough problems by taking a comprehensive view of transformation and addressing changes to an organization's mission, business practices, enabling technologies and the workforce in tandem. This approach has become known as Integrated Change Management (ICM) and sets RGS apart from other consulting companies based on the superior results achieved by our clients.
